What are the responsibilities and job description for the Mascot Actor position at Build-A-Bear Workshop?
Build-A-Bear Workshop is cele-BEAR-ating Spring with our beary favorite bunny mascot, Pawlette! We are looking for enthusiastic, high-energy individuals to help Pawlette add a little more heart to life by giving hugs and posing for fun photos! Details below.
Duties & Responsibilities:
-Meet and greet attendees with a handler present.
-Work well in a team environment.
-Utilize specific signals to communicate non-verbally with handler/helper.
-Take care of costume and props when in your possession.
-Understand and perform series of non-verbal communications and mannerisms specific to the character.
Qualifications:
-Must be in good physical condition and able to lift and wear the costume (10-20lbs).
-Ideal height for costume fit is 5'3"-5'7", moderate build.
-Must embrace core values of Build-A-Bear Workshop and be an active participant in creating Memorable Moments with all guests here to enjoy the experience!
-Must be at least 18 years old and able to work all 3 appearances.
Schedule:
Pawlette will be visiting all workshops on Saturdays, March 16-30 (3/16, 3/23, & 3/30). Shifts for the mascot actor will be from 10:30a-2:30pm. Pawlette will visit the workshop each hour on the hour, and will get breaks to cool off and hydrate between each appearance.
